BLOCK DESTRUCTION IS A SKILL. And skills have to be learned. Then practiced. Then repeated. Then executed with intent. Again. And again. And again. Every season, players complain that they weren’t prepared enough. Not enough individual work. Not enough position-specific coaching. Not enough time to develop technique once team practice starts. But preparation doesn’t begin when practice begins. That’s what the off-season is for. Learn the right tools. Understand when to use them. Build the correct movement patterns. Then accumulate thousands of quality reps until execution becomes automatic. Because the game won’t give you time to think. An offensive lineman is coming at you. Your eyes have to recognize. Your brain has to decide. Your feet have to react. Your hands have to strike. And all of it has to happen fast, under pressure, in chaos.
